The Day the Crayons Quit

written by Drew Daywalt, illustrated by Olivers Steffers
Hennepin County Library hardcover picturebook

This is a lovely book! One day Duncan wakes to find that his crayons have left him notes about why they are quitting. The "letters" and drawings are such fun! Most of them are complaining about being overused (blue, red) or underused (pink) but their concerns range much further. My favorite letter is the one from green! Duncan solves the crayons' problems by making a beautiful drawing that uses all of them in a balanced way, earning him good grades in coloring and creativity. Fun book!
